gpt4 book ai didi

javascript - 将图像加载到 div 而不刷新浏览器

转载 作者:行者123 更新时间:2023-11-28 01:38:35 24 4
gpt4 key购买 nike

使用 PHP(网络套接字、服务器发送事件等)更新图像路径而不刷新浏览器的最佳方法是什么?

我有 10 个 div,我必须在其中加载图像路径并显示该图像。我不必担心不同网络浏览器的支持,因为我会将其安装在那些将显示该网站的 PC 上(20-30 台 PC)。

所以,我只需要您对在 div 上加载图像(在从服务器应用程序发送的事件上)而不刷新图像的最佳技术的意见。

顺便说一句:将有 50 个不同的图像,并且所有都已位于站点根目录的文件夹中。

最佳答案

在 php 中无法做到这一点,这就是 javascript 的用途。

document.getElementById("myimg").src = "newimage.jpg";

我回复评论:

$('img').each(function(){ 
var source = $(this).parent().find('span').first().val(); //if spans contain picture names
$(this).attr("src",source);
});

如果你可以使用id

document.getElementById("first").src = "15.jpg";
document.getElementById("second").src = "10.jpg";
document.getElementById("third").src = "21.jpg";
...

再次回复评论。在 php 上调用 javascript:

if ($invoke_javascript): ?>
<script>
alert('javascript goes here');
</script>
<?php endif;

关于javascript - 将图像加载到 div 而不刷新浏览器,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21212126/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com